Hastelloy C276 (UNS N10276) is a nickel-chromium-molybdenum-tungsten alloy with the highest molybdenum content (15-17%) among commercial lined pipe materials. The combination of high molybdenum and tungsten (3-4.5%) gives C276 the highest PREN of any commercial alloy (≥65). The extremely low carbon content (≤0.010%) ensures no sensitization and eliminates the need for post-weld heat treatment, even in severe service conditions.

Base Pipe Selection: Carbon steel, low-temperature steel, or alloy steel base pipe selected based on service pressure, temperature, and mechanical requirements.
Base Pipe Preparation: Base pipe is cleaned (shot blasting to SA 2.5), inspected for surface defects, and prepared for lining application.
Lining Tube Fabrication: Hastelloy C276 nickel alloy sheet is rolled and welded into a tube slightly smaller than the base pipe ID using ERNiCrMo-4 (C276) filler metal.
Lining Insertion: The Hastelloy C276 lining tube is inserted into the base pipe.
Hydraulic Expansion: High-pressure water (up to 5000 psi) expands the lining tube against the base pipe inner wall, creating a tight mechanical bond.
Solution Annealing: Lining material is in solution annealed condition (1120–1175°C) followed by immediate water quenching for optimal corrosion resistance.
Intergranular Corrosion Test: ASTM G28 Method A – mandatory for Hastelloy C276.
Pitting Corrosion Test: ASTM G48 Method A – upon request.
Weld Overlay (Butter Layer): Pipe ends are prepared with Hastelloy C276 weld overlay using ERNiCrMo-4 filler metal.
Hydrostatic Testing: Each lined pipe is hydrostatically tested to verify bond integrity and pressure rating.
NDT Inspection: Ultrasonic testing (UT) and eddy current testing (ECT) verify lining thickness and bond quality – 100% coverage.
End Finishing: Pipe ends are beveled per ASME B16.25 and prepared for field welding.
Marking & Coating: Pipes are marked with grade, size, lining thickness, heat number, and standard. External coating applied upon request.

Base Pipe Inspection: Chemical analysis, mechanical testing, dimensional check, hardness test.
Lining Material Verification: PMI 100% for Hastelloy C276 lining material – verification of Ni (≥57%), Cr (14.5-16.5%), Mo (15-17%), W (3-4.5%) – tungsten verification critical.
Intergranular Corrosion Test: ASTM G28 Method A – mandatory for C276.
Pitting Corrosion Test: ASTM G48 Method A – upon request.
Bond Integrity Testing: Ultrasonic test (UT) to verify bond between lining and base pipe – 100% coverage.
Lining Thickness Check: Ultrasonic thickness measurement at multiple points.
Hydrostatic Test: Each pipe tested at 1.5× design pressure.
Surface Inspection: Internal and external surface inspection.
Dimensional Check: OD, ID, wall thickness, length, straightness.
Sour Service Qualification (upon request): HIC per NACE TM0284, SSC per NACE TM0177.
Third-Party Inspection: SGS, BV, DNV, TUV, LR, ABS available.

1. What makes Hastelloy C276
different from Alloy 625 for lined pipe applications?
Hastelloy C276 has significantly higher molybdenum (15-17% vs 8-10%) and
contains tungsten (3-4.5%), giving it PRE ≥65 vs ≥45 for Alloy 625. C276 offers
superior resistance to hydrochloric acid (all concentrations), wet chlorine,
and mixed acids where Alloy 625 may be marginal. For HCl and wet chlorine
service, C276 is the preferred lined pipe material.
2. Is Hastelloy C276 resistant to
hydrochloric acid (HCl)?
Yes. Hastelloy C276 has excellent resistance to hydrochloric acid
across the entire concentration range at temperatures up to 400°C (752°F). It
is considered the premier material for HCl handling systems, including lined
pipe for HCl transfer lines.
3. Can Hastelloy C276 lined pipes be
used in wet chlorine service?
Yes. Hastelloy C276 is the premier material for wet chlorine
service. Unlike most alloys that fail rapidly in wet chlorine due to pitting or
SCC, C276 has outstanding resistance and is the industry standard for chlorine
drying and handling systems.
4. Can Hastelloy C276 lined pipes be
welded in the field?
Yes, with proper weld overlay (buttering) at pipe ends using ERNiCrMo-4 filler
metal. Due to extremely low carbon content (≤0.010%), C276 can be used in the
as-welded condition without any risk of sensitization. Qualified welding
procedures (WPS/PQR) are available.
5. What is the maximum service
temperature for Hastelloy C276 lined pipes?
400°C (752°F) for corrosive service. For concentrated HCl at elevated
temperatures, consult corrosion charts. Above 540°C (1000°F) in non-corrosive
service, C276 remains stable but mechanical properties degrade. Base pipe
selection must consider the overall service temperature.
6. What base pipe material is
recommended for high-temperature HCl service?
ASTM A335 Grade P22 (2.25Cr-1Mo) is recommended for high-temperature HCl
service where base pipe temperatures exceed 400°C. For moderate temperatures
(below 400°C), A106 Gr B is sufficient.
7. Are Hastelloy C276 lined pipes
suitable for sour service (H₂S environments)?
Yes. Hastelloy C276 is fully qualified for sour service with the
highest allowable H₂S partial pressure limits for nickel alloys. HIC and SSC test
reports available upon request.
